Tag VmsSubscriptionState and VmsAssociatedLayer with @SystemApi

Update javadocs and nullability annotations for all VMS API surfaces.
Add null checks where appropriate.

Bug: 128861192
Test: Manual testing of VMS integration on reference platform
Test: atest AndroidCarApiTest CarServiceTest CarServiceUnitTest
Change-Id: I52cd349d9713dffed893e8fdf2f13aea7f696854
9 files changed